Peyton Robb won the CKLV by impressively defeating Cael Swensen, Will Lewan, and Jacori Teemer. For that performance, Robb holds his spot at #3 in the rankings at 157 pounds.
After Robb and Teemer, things get really crazy to sort out at 157 pounds from the results of the CKLV. First, Ed Scott lost to Peyton Kellar but then Scott went on an incredible run that included wins over Ryder Downey, Tommy Askey, Trevor Chumbley, Will Lewan, and Bryce Andonian. We chose to reward Scott's wins and move him ahead of Andonian to the #5 spot.
Like Scott, Andonian dropped an early match to Meyer Shapiro but then strung several solid wins together including one over Daniel Cardenas. Cardenas also moves up after beating the aforementioned Shapiro and Lewan.
Despite the win over Andonian, Shapiro stays at number 17 after suffering consecutive losses to #7 Daniel Cardenas and #16 Trevor Chumbley.
The final wrestler worth mentioning is Northern Iowa's Ryder Downey. He moves up to #12 after defeating both Paddy Gallagher and Trevor Chumbley in Vegas.
